Output 72c77964bee5bbb9398264b91fc81a998dfca1dc51ec7aef43996440fe903485:137

value
375553
script pubkey
OP_0 OP_PUSHBYTES_32 89b2b1099d97644352afbb06df746c1734e12170e698757aa60107ed8344e1af
address
bc1q3xetzzvajajyx540hvrd7arvzu6wzgtsu6v8274xqyr7mq6yuxhswwh49z
transaction
72c77964bee5bbb9398264b91fc81a998dfca1dc51ec7aef43996440fe903485